24 # Device "make" file. Valid arguments:
25 # all makes all known devices, standard number of units (or close)
26 # std standard devices
27 # local configuration specific devices
28 # mach-4 mach4&lites+devices for Mach's XFree86 distribution
29 # (see http://www.cs.hut.fi/lites.html for more info on LITES)
32 # wt* QIC-interfaced (e.g. not SCSI) 3M cartridge tape
33 # st* "NEW type scsi tapes" (old driver uses the
34 # block devices of the disks to get access)
35 # ft* QIC-40/QIC-80 3M cartridge tape (interfaced
36 # via the floppy disk controller)
39 # wd* "Winchester" disk drives (ST506,IDE,ESDI,RLL,...)
40 # wfd* "IDE floppy" disk drives (LS-120)
41 # fd* "floppy" disk drives (3 1/2", 5 1/4")
43 # cd* "SCSI CD-ROM disks"
44 # mcd* "Mitsumi CD-ROM disks"
45 # scd* "Sony CD-ROM disks"
46 # matcd* "Matsushita (Panasonic) CD-ROM disks"
47 # wcd* "IDE CD-ROM disks"
52 # vty* virtual console devices for syscons/pcvt/codrv
55 # mse* Logitech and ATI Inport bus mouse
57 # sysmouse Mousesystems mouse emulator for syscons
60 # refclock-* serial ports used by xntpd parse refclocks
63 # tty* general purpose serial ports
64 # cua* dialout serial ports
65 # ttyA* Specialix SI/XIO dialin ports ('*' = number of devices)
66 # cuaA* Specialix SI/XIO dialout ports
67 # ttyD* Digiboard - 16 dialin ports
68 # cuaD* Digiboard - 16 dialout ports
69 # ttyR* Rocketport dialin ports
70 # cuaR* Rocketport dialout ports
73 # pty* set of 32 master and slave pseudo terminals
74 # vty* virtual terminals using syscons/pcvt/codrv console
79 # SCSI devices (other than CD-ROM, tape and disk):
80 # ssc The ``super scsi'' device
81 # uk* "unknown" device (supports ioctl calls only)
83 # pt* Processor Type (HP scanner, as one example)
85 # PC-CARD (previously called PCMCIA) support
88 # Special purpose devices:
89 # apm Advanced Power Management BIOS
92 # tw* xten power controller
93 # snd* various sound cards
94 # pcaudio PCM audio driver
95 # socksys iBCS2 socket system driver
96 # vat VAT compatibility audio driver (requires snd*)
97 # gsc Genius GS-4500 hand scanner
99 # tun* Tunneling IP device
100 # snp* tty snoop devices
101 # spigot Video Spigot video acquisition card
102 # ctx* Cortex-I video acquisition card
103 # meteor* Matrox Meteor video acquisition card (pci)
104 # bktr* Bt848 based video acquisition card (pci)
105 # labpc* National Instrument's Lab-PC and LAB-PC+
106 # perfmon CPU performance-monitoring counters
107 # pci PCI configuration-space access from user mode
